Study of the fungicidal properties of ozone treatment, Ag and Cu nanoparticles and their combined action on the model of sanitary significant mold saprophyte Aspergillus flavus

A study was conducted to determine the fungicidal activity of a sanitary contaminant of feeds – representatives of the genus Aspergillus Mich. – species of Aspergillus flavus using the ozone treatment method, treatment with the composition of Ag and Cu nanoparticles and the combined effect of these...
